d) Sensitive areas
First thoroughly clean and carefully
dry sensitive areas to remove resi-
dues (like deodorant).
Use switch setting «I». When epilating
the underarm, keep your arm raised
up so that the skin is stretched and
guide the appliance in different direc-
tions.
e) Cleaning
After use, turn off and unplug the
appliance. Remove the massage
cap and brush out the tweezers
while turning the tweezer element
manually. To remove the epilation
head, press the release buttons (3)
on the left and right and pull off.
After cleaning, click the epilation
head and the massage cap back on.
Tips for beginners
● If you have not used an epilator
before, it may take some time for
your skin to adapt to epilation. In the
beginning, epilate on a weekly basis
to help reduce the discomfort.
● First time users should epilate in the
evening so that reddening can
disappear overnight. To relax the
skin, we recommend applying a
moisturizing cream after epilation.
● Epilation is easier and more com-
fortable when the hair is between
0.5 – 3 mm long. If hairs are longer,
we recommend that you shorten
them.

General information on epilation
All methods of hair removal from the
root can lead to irritation (e.g. itching,
discomfort and reddening of the skin)
depending on the condition of the skin
and hair. This is a normal reaction and
should quickly disappear. It may be
stronger when you are removing hair
at the root for the first few times or if
you have sensitive skin.
In general, skin reactions and the sen-
sation of pain tend to diminish consid-
erably with repeated use.
If, after 36 hours, the skin still shows
irritation, we recommend that you
contact your physician.
To minimize the risk of infection or
inflammation due to bacteria penetrat-
ing the skin when it comes to micro-in-
juries, thoroughly clean the epilation
head and your skin before each use.
If you have any doubts about using this
appliance, please consult your physi-
cian. In the following cases, this appli-
ance should only be used after prior
consultation with a physician: eczema,
wounds, inflamed skin reactions such
as folliculitis (purulent hair follicles)
and varicose veins around moles,
reduced immunity of the skin, e.g. dia-
betes mellitus, during pregnancy, Ray-
naud's disease, haemophilia, candida
or immune deficiency.
